Transition Planning: Interest Profile

When transitioning from high school to adulthood, it’s essential to explore your child’s interests and vision for the future. Ask open-ended questions like “What is your dream job?” or “What activities make you happy?” to help identify their strengths and passions.

Planning for Better Health

Navigating medical appointments can feel overwhelming. Building health literacy importance early helps teens advocate for themselves. Try practicing questions before your next visit. Your steady preparation creates a path toward independence.
